Join the UB jazz Student Jazz Ensemble this fall to participate in a unique learning experience: The University Arts Collaborative is bringing brilliant guest artist Michael Mwenso to work with the student jazz ensemble in a residency, collaborating with theatre and dance students and Buffalo State students as well.
Mr. Mwenso is a celebrated artist, whom we are fortunate to have working with our students: he’s been featured with the Jazz at Lincoln Center Jazz Orchestra, Wynton Marsalis, as well as with several of the younger, newer lights in jazz, Cecile McLorin Salvant, Emmet Cohen, Brianna Thomas, and many others. He’s appeared in films, he’s toured the country with a concert event celebrating the music of the Harlem Renaissance, he’s been reviewed in major media outlets, Jazz Times, PBS, etc. For more info:
